StonyTellers: Game is Over

Farewell party In the Garden

12. 09. 2026 17:00 Tusculum Prague

Length: 02 hours 30 minutes

The StonyTellers collective invites you to join them in cooking soup made from produce grown in the garden that was created on the Tusculum Prague grounds during the 2026 Biennale Matter of Art. The Tusculum Residency center, managed by the Petrohradská collective, must vacate the grounds of the Chittussi Hospital and park. Come say goodbye at the final community event organized here by StonyTellers.

Throughout the biennial, we played a game together called Who is talking in the Garden?, which sought to imagine a possible future for Tusculum Garden and ask the question of who the garden belongs to. We explored it from unusual perspectives, through the agency of its various inhabitants and nooks and crannies: plants, insects, soil, water, human visitors, and even those elements that usually go unnoticed. Each “actor” had different needs, interests, desires, and limitations. Through conversation, listening, and negotiation, we tried to understand each individual’s position and seek a shared way for the garden to continue functioning. Today, however, we know that our views and perspectives were not taken into account, and the garden as we know it, along with the Tusculum complex, is coming to an end.

So let’s say goodbye to it together and cook a soup from the produce we grew together in the garden. Instead of a final game session, let’s feast and have fun together.

The party is ON!

*This event is also a fundraiser, with proceeds going toward covering the costs associated with moving Burnout Space (the StonyTellers studio) and the vegetable garden to a new location.
